My husband and I are wondering about intimacy during pregnancy. Is it generally safe and possible to have sex throughout pregnancy, or are there certain times when it should be avoided? We are a bit confused.

Yes, it is doable, but practically speaking, in the first trimester you might feel too nauseous, and by third trimester the belly gets in the way. Side-lying positions are the most comfortable and practical option. Just check with your gynac once to ensure placenta position is normal.
Yes, absolutely it is possible and completely safe too, provided your gynac hasn't put you on bed rest or said otherwise. Just make sure to use comfortable positions where there is no pressure on your belly. Don't worry, the baby is well protected inside.
